Party Wall Act

The Party Wall Act is a law that governs the rights and responsibilities of homeowners who share a boundary wall with their neighbours. This law protects both parties and ensures that any changes made to the wall do not negatively affect either side.

Understanding Party Wall Agreements in the North

If your proposed building work takes place on or near a shared wall or boundary, you may need a Party Wall Agreement under the Party Wall etc. Act 1996.
This document sets out each neighbour’s legal rights and obligations, providing a clear framework for how the work will be completed and safeguarding both properties from potential issues.

Can My Neighbour Attach Things to My Boundary Wall?

The short answer is yes, but only if they follow the rules laid out in the Party Wall Act. If your neighbour wishes to attach anything to your boundary wall, they must first serve you with a notice under the Party Wall Act. This notice must include details of what they plan to attach, how it will be attached, and when the work will take place.
